Home banking (other terms are Tele-Banking, Internet-Banking) is very 
usual in Germany and Austria.
You can get your bank account statements including the attached 
documents via internet in differents forms - html, xml, csv, edifact. At 
a small NGO (http://www.vibe.at/index_en.html), where I am member of the 
board and responsible for financials, we use this interface 
semi-automatically. This allows a paperless ledger. A guy of us has 
written a simple ledger in PHP + PostgreSQL, Web-Interface, where you 
can click the reference of a transaction, and you can see the original 
document.
